The Towers Hotel is on the Ring of Kerry situated in the centre of Glenbeigh village. Glenbeigh is 30 minutes drive from Kerry International Airport and 2 hrs drive from Cork and Shannon International Airports. Glenbeigh is 27km from Killarney which is serviced by national trains and buses. The nearby resorts of Waterville and Cahersiveen are just a short drive.
